This book presents a series of discussions about sixteen choral masterworks, facilitating conductors, singers, and instrumentalists who regularly perform these works and wish to know them in greater detail. Celebrated compositions such as Bach's Mass in B Minor, Mahler's 8th Symphony, Verdi's Requiem, and Britten's War Requiem, are examined in terms of textual symbolism, musical structure, and identification of endearing traits of each work.
